PQM

Activity log for bug #383051

Date Who What changed Old value New value Message
2009-06-03 07:06:10 Robert Collins bug added bug
2009-08-28 22:16:22 Robert Collins bug task added bzr
2009-08-28 22:16:32 Robert Collins bzr: status New Confirmed
2009-08-28 22:16:35 Robert Collins bzr: importance Undecided High
2009-08-28 22:17:20 Robert Collins description No handlers could be found for logger "bzr" Permission denied (publickey). Traceback (most recent call last): File "/home/pqm/pqm/bin/pqm", line 245, in <module> manager.run(script_queue) File "/home/pqm/pqm/pqm/core.py", line 107, in run self.do_run_mode(script_queue) File "/home/pqm/pqm/pqm/core.py", line 118, in do_run_mode script_queue.next_script(), goodscripts, badscripts) File "/home/pqm/pqm/pqm/core.py", line 147, in run_one_script (successes, unrecognized, output) = script.run() File "/home/pqm/pqm/pqm/script.py", line 249, in run command_result = command.run() File "/home/pqm/pqm/pqm/script.py", line 684, in run line='merge %s %s' % (self.from_branch, self.to_branch)) File "/home/pqm/pqm/pqm/script.py", line 401, in do_merge self.set_current_vcs(from_repo_revision, to_repo_revision) File "/home/pqm/pqm/pqm/script.py", line 612, in set_current_vcs branch_vcs = self.get_branch_handler(branch) File "/home/pqm/pqm/pqm/script.py", line 473, in get_branch_handler if handler.branch_exists(self.script.getSender(), branchspec): File "/home/pqm/pqm/pqm/__init__.py", line 377, in branch_exists branch = Branch.open(branchspec) File "/home/pqm/source/bzr.dev/bzrlib/branch.py", line 123, in open possible_transports=possible_transports) File "/home/pqm/source/bzr.dev/bzrlib/bzrdir.py", line 766, in open return BzrDir.open_from_transport(t, _unsupported=_unsupported) File "/home/pqm/source/bzr.dev/bzrlib/bzrdir.py", line 808, in open_from_transport return format.open(transport, _found=True) File "/home/pqm/source/bzr.dev/bzrlib/bzrdir.py", line 1766, in open return self._open(transport) File "/home/pqm/source/bzr.dev/bzrlib/bzrdir.py", line 2642, in _open return remote.RemoteBzrDir(transport) File "/home/pqm/source/bzr.dev/bzrlib/remote.py", line 93, in __init__ response = self._call('BzrDir.open', path) File "/home/pqm/source/bzr.dev/bzrlib/remote.py", line 51, in _call return self._client.call(method, *args) File "/home/pqm/source/bzr.dev/bzrlib/smart/client.py", line 122, in call result, protocol = self.call_expecting_body(method, *args) File "/home/pqm/source/bzr.dev/bzrlib/smart/client.py", line 135, in call_expecting_body method, args, expect_response_body=True) File "/home/pqm/source/bzr.dev/bzrlib/smart/client.py", line 83, in _call_and_read_response expect_body=expect_response_body) File "/home/pqm/source/bzr.dev/bzrlib/smart/message.py", line 258, in read_response_tuple self._wait_for_response_args() File "/home/pqm/source/bzr.dev/bzrlib/smart/message.py", line 224, in _wait_for_response_args self._read_more() File "/home/pqm/source/bzr.dev/bzrlib/smart/message.py", line 247, in _read_more "(and try -Dhpss if further diagnosis is required)") bzrlib.errors.ConnectionReset: Connection closed: please check connectivity and permissions (and try -Dhpss if further diagnosis is required) affects pqm status triaged importance high No handlers could be found for logger "bzr" Permission denied (publickey). Traceback (most recent call last):   File "/home/pqm/pqm/bin/pqm", line 245, in <module>     manager.run(script_queue) ...   File "/home/pqm/pqm/pqm/script.py", line 612, in set_current_vcs     branch_vcs = self.get_branch_handler(branch)   File "/home/pqm/pqm/pqm/script.py", line 473, in get_branch_handler     if handler.branch_exists(self.script.getSender(), branchspec):   File "/home/pqm/pqm/pqm/__init__.py", line 377, in branch_exists     branch = Branch.open(branchspec) ...   File "/home/pqm/source/bzr.dev/bzrlib/smart/message.py", line 247, in _read_more     "(and try -Dhpss if further diagnosis is required)") bzrlib.errors.ConnectionReset: Connection closed: please check connectivity and permissions (and try -Dhpss if further diagnosis is required)
2009-08-28 22:21:01 Robert Collins description No handlers could be found for logger "bzr" Permission denied (publickey). Traceback (most recent call last):   File "/home/pqm/pqm/bin/pqm", line 245, in <module>     manager.run(script_queue) ...   File "/home/pqm/pqm/pqm/script.py", line 612, in set_current_vcs     branch_vcs = self.get_branch_handler(branch)   File "/home/pqm/pqm/pqm/script.py", line 473, in get_branch_handler     if handler.branch_exists(self.script.getSender(), branchspec):   File "/home/pqm/pqm/pqm/__init__.py", line 377, in branch_exists     branch = Branch.open(branchspec) ...   File "/home/pqm/source/bzr.dev/bzrlib/smart/message.py", line 247, in _read_more     "(and try -Dhpss if further diagnosis is required)") bzrlib.errors.ConnectionReset: Connection closed: please check connectivity and permissions (and try -Dhpss if further diagnosis is required) bzr is not completely clear, to API users, about whether 'NotBranchError' is the only error they need to catch. I think this is a bug in bzr, because, http can do smart server messages, and a connection reset from one http client (because the server doesn't support POST), doesn't meant that svn's http handler won't work. This is also a bzr-svn issue, 'how to signal *I couldn't tell*' about a branch. We should decide how to manage this in bzr (e.g. 'always raise a subclass of NotBranchError, use different subclasses for cases like 'ConnectionReset' or 'raise ProbeFailed(your_error)', and then we can fix this bug in pqm. No handlers could be found for logger "bzr" Permission denied (publickey). Traceback (most recent call last):   File "/home/pqm/pqm/bin/pqm", line 245, in <module>     manager.run(script_queue) ...   File "/home/pqm/pqm/pqm/script.py", line 612, in set_current_vcs     branch_vcs = self.get_branch_handler(branch)   File "/home/pqm/pqm/pqm/script.py", line 473, in get_branch_handler     if handler.branch_exists(self.script.getSender(), branchspec):   File "/home/pqm/pqm/pqm/__init__.py", line 377, in branch_exists     branch = Branch.open(branchspec) ...   File "/home/pqm/source/bzr.dev/bzrlib/smart/message.py", line 247, in _read_more     "(and try -Dhpss if further diagnosis is required)") bzrlib.errors.ConnectionReset: Connection closed: please check connectivity and permissions (and try -Dhpss if further diagnosis is required)
2010-12-10 03:25:31 Martin Pool bzr: importance High Medium
2010-12-10 03:59:59 Martin Pool bzr: status Confirmed Incomplete
2011-02-01 18:05:33 Jelmer Vernooij bzr: status Incomplete Invalid